闲暇时光里的小鹿[闲鹿]
> 科技苑 > Faker.js开源作者被踢出局,连Github上的项目都无法访问

Faker.js开源作者被踢出局,连Github上的项目都无法访问

科技苑

前段时间吃了一个瓜,Faker.js的作者marak把自己项目的仓库清空了(实际上是设为私有,然后新建了一个同名的空项目)。

后端程序员可能不太熟悉,Faker.js是Node.js的一个工具库,主要用来mock数据,方便开发调试。

这项目具体有多少star现在看不到,反正2020年就有几十k了,可以说marak把一个开源项目做到这份上已经很牛了。

但是做到这份上也有很多烦恼,像Redis作者说的时间上的转变很大。

每天都要关注issue和PR ,每天重复同样的工作,没时间去做他真正喜爱的编程或者设计的工作。

还会有很多摩擦,毕竟项目火了,就会面对各种各样的人对你的设计产生质疑。

PS:当然你可以学 Linus,怼

Faker.js开源作者被踢出局

反正至少Redis作者是收获了金钱的。

但是marak好像没获得金钱,只获得了开源的烦恼。

众所周知,开源约等于免费,并且这个项目用的是很宽松的MIT协议,也就是商业公司也可以白嫖,不需要支付任何费用。

早在2020年marak就要求公司给他打钱,不然就自己fork维护。

Faker.js开源作者被踢出局

之所以要求打钱的起因是marak住的公寓发生了火灾,东西都烧没了还无家可归了...再一想大家都白嫖我,还让我改bug,还拿我的玩意赚钱,我现在自己都没个钱,所以很不爽。

换位思考下,确实有点惨,基本上开源作者都把业余时间奉献给了项目,自己现在又遇到难处,有这样的想法我觉得是人之常情。

至于删项目的事情,我在网上看到说是因marak缺乏资金且项目被人滥用导致的。

不过我上面说的都不是重点,重点是删项目之后marak被限制了... 自己在Github上的项目都访问不了了!!

Faker.js开源作者被踢出局

我都惊了,更让我惊的是,现在Faker.js已被社区控制。

你可以理解成:有一伙人,把以前fork下来的代码,新建了个仓库,然后几个人维护这个新仓库,推这个新仓库为“官方库”。

Faker.js开源作者被踢出局

并且团队人员承诺会继续开发和维护Faker.js,让Faker.js重新开始并且变得更酷。。。

怎么说呢,对广大使用者而言,这是利好。但是换位思考下,如果你是原作者,这不得活活气死...

真是令人唏嘘啊。

由于直接放出会被删除
请打开微信搜索“兔豆”或“toooodou”关注公众号获取
微信关注